Hardware Supremacy: Engineering for Physical Limits

























Discover the breakthrough 4-in-1 integration and high-precision sensing that power our matured robotic platforms

Micron-Level Precision Control

























Extreme Torque Density

Ultra-Compact 4-in-1 Integration

Features dual 20-bit absolute encoders and proprietary motion algorithms to achieve industry-leading ±0.001° pose repeatability. Ensures zero-backlash motion for surgery-grade precision and high-fidelity feedback.
Delivers a breakthrough peak torque of up to 762N·m. Our YR-Series optimizes the torque-to-weight ratio, specifically engineered for high-impact humanoid leg joints and heavy-duty industrial tasks.
Advanced all-in-one architecture seamlessly integrating a brushless motor, harmonic reducer, dual encoders, and FOC driver. This design minimizes the footprint and significantly accelerates system integration.
